Best time to go to Blanchland

The best time to visit Blanchland can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Blanchland falls in July, when vis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Blanchland fal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January36.0°F (2.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February36.9°F (2.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March39.4°F (4.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April43.0°F (6.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
May48.2°F (9.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
June53.6°F (12.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
July56.7°F (13.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
August55.8°F (13.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ighAverage
September52.3°F (11.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ly High
October47.3°F (8.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
November41.4°F (5.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
December37.6°F (3.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low

What's the weather like in Blanchland?
The hottest months are usually July and August with an average temp of 55°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 37°F. Average annual precipitation for Blanchland is 38 inches.
